Summary of the contracting process

The Victoria and Albert Museum is seeking suppliers for the "Revolutionising Access to V&A Collections not on Display - Order an Object Technical Solution Project" tender. This project falls under the services category, with a contract value of 630,000 GBP. The procurement method is an open procedure, with the tender closing on 22nd January 2024. The contract period is set to begin on 21st March 2024, offering opportunities for small and voluntary sector enterprises.

The technical solution project by the Victoria and Albert Museum aims to deliver a public portal enabling users to book objects not currently on display. Notice Description

We are looking for a supplier with a passion for delivering user-centred technology solutions that effect real change. The successful contractor will deliver a technical solution for Order an Object, centred around Microsoft Field Service, including the public portal that will allow members of the public to book the objects they want to come and see, and deliver a bookings management solution to the museum's Collections Access team, to establish new Order an Object public services.
